• Allow the potatoes to cool slightly before mashing to help remove excess moisture.
• Mash the potatoes thoroughly to create a smooth dough and prevent cracks while shaping.
• If the dough feels sticky, add a little more cornstarch until it's easy to handle.
• Chill the dough for 15–20 minutes if it becomes too soft while shaping.
• Maintain a consistent oil temperature for even browning and maximum crispiness.
• Fry in small batches to avoid overcrowding and lowering the oil temperature.
• For extra flavor, add grated parmesan or additional herbs to the dough.
